Transaction 34b65589b8b9a5d9ae1414ffb0222344c8b8f8bb989350904272f6bbf706c316
1 Input
2 Outputs
- 34b65589b8b9a5d9ae1414ffb0222344c8b8f8bb989350904272f6bbf706c316:0
- 34b65589b8b9a5d9ae1414ffb0222344c8b8f8bb989350904272f6bbf706c316:1
value 8720000
address 18F1U95ncNwVoo6U317JPsUugZNaSsSyHg
value 16535475
address 1Ezh7hjS4XczXmdi5J5nRedhjRBxMsMUd2